Men’s Soccer Draw at Westfield State

WESTFIELD, Mass.—The MCLA Men's Soccer Team took to the road this afternoon to meet up with their closest MASCAC neighbor, the Westfield State Owls. The Trailblazers entered the game looking to snap a two-game losing streak, while the Owls were looking to break out of a three-game winless streak. Despite WSU outshooting MCLA 21-13, the game finished in a scoreless tie.

THE BASICS:

  • Date: Saturday, October 5, 2024
  • Score: MCLA 0, WSU 0
  • Records: MCLA Trailblazers 5-5-1 (MASCAC 1-1-1) | Westfield State Owls 4-4-3 (MASCAC 1-0-2)
  • Series History: Westfield State leads the all-time series 25-21-5, including a 3-2 win at MCLA on September 29, 2023. Westfield State also won the first time the teams met, by the score of 6-0, on October 30, 1967.

HIGHLIGHTS

  • MCLA senior goalkeeper Ryan Taylor (Plattsburgh, NY) finished the game with eight saves, including one in the opening minutes of the second half when he was just able to dive to his left and punch a shot by Westfield's Sonny Mazza before following up with another save less than a minute later of a header by Charlie Anischik. The shutout was Taylor's third of the season and moved his record to 5-3-1. The eight saves increased Taylor's MASCAC leading save total to 55.
  • For the Owls, netminder Luke Theroux matched Taylor, nearly save for save, finishing with seven stops and recording his third shutout of the year with a record of 3-2-3.
  • Anischik led all players with a game-high five shots, including a game-high four on goal. Sophomore midfielder Traizen Griffith (Enfield, CT) paced the Trailblazers with four shots and was matched by sophomore forward Mateo Phillips (Pittsfield, MA) with two shots on goal.
